I had the treat (finally) of getting to see the one movie I’ve been drooling over for about a month now! I saw Zombieland with my hubs this past Friday night. (part one of a three part moviegoing extravaganza) I am happy to say that I absolutely loved Zombieland! I even enjoyed Amber Heard’s bit part as Eisenberg’s hot roommate. The thing that really dug its heels (or claws) into me was the first five minutes. That’s right. I’m referring to their use of my favoritest band ever Metallica’s For Whom The Bell Tolls!!! It was at that moment when I realized what song was playing, three seconds in really, and that was it. I knew I would either like this movie or love it. Jesse Eisenberg, Columbus, was great. Woody Harrelson was great as Tallahassee and no one else could have done that role justice. He was serious, he was hilarious, it all worked for him. I liked Bill Murray’s small part in the movie, as himself. He’s a very funny man and the fact that he was in Zombieland only added to it for me! Now, I want to talk about Emma Stone. She is mostly known for her roles in funny movies like The Rocker, The House Bunny, and Superbad, she was pretty good in Zombieland. It never hurts that she was tall and brunette, with bangs even! It was a good look for her and I enjoyed her performance. She was smart, funny, sarcastic, mean when she needed to be, and yes…hot.

I would recommend Zombieland for anybody who loves zombies (duh), dark humor, and more zombies. While the backstory was serious, the rest of the movie did not get weighed down by it. Tallahassee had his moments and even when it looked dismal for Wichita and Little Rock, there was still humor to be found. I also have to mention the soundtrack…I’m buying it as soon as I can! I was subjected to songs I hadn’t heard for a while and found that they only lended to the awesomeness of the movie! When Everybody Wants Some and Don’t Fear the Reaper kicked in, I was so hooked it wasn’t funny!
